4. A parallel computing version that estimates Pi using the Monte Carlo Method in OpenMP (C)
To use OpenMP
/usr/local/opt/llvm/bin/clang -fopenmp -L/usr/local/opt/llvm/lib main.c -o a
./a
5. A parallel computing version that estimates Pi using the Monte Carlo Method in MPI (C)
To use MPI
The best performance is achieved when the number of nodes is equal to number of cores. E.g.:
$HOME/opt/usr/local/bin/mpicc -o pi ./mpi_pi.c
$HOME/opt/usr/local/bin/mpirun -np 4 ./pi

A serial, a multithreaded and two parallel programs for the estimation of Pi using the Monte Carlo Method. Using matplotlib, plotted the estimated value to visualize the convergence. Parallelized using OpenMP and MPI. Currently working on MPI Cluster.
